Premium-Quality Teflon Lined Pipes and Their Uses

Teflon lined pipes, also known as P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ene) lined pipes, are a type of piping system designed to provide corrosion resistance and non-stick properties for transporting corrosive or abrasive fluids. These pipes consist of a metal pipe lined with a layer of Teflon, which is a synthetic polymer known for its exceptional chemical resistance, high temperature tolerance, and low friction properties.  Teflon lined pipes are highly resistant to corrosion from a wide range of chemicals, including acids, bases, solvents, and corrosive gases. This makes them suitable for transporting corrosive fluids in industries such as chemical processing, pharmaceuticals, petrochemicals, and wastewater treatment.

Non-Stick Properties to Use in a Variety of Applications

The smooth and non-porous surface of Teflon lining prevents the adherence of solids, liquids, and contaminants, reducing the risk of blockages, clogs, and fouling. This helps maintain fluid flow and system efficiency over time, reducing maintenance requirements and downtime. Teflon lined pipes are versatile and can be used for a variety of applications, including corrosive chemical transfer, acid dilution, wastewater treatment, food processing, and pharmaceutical manufacturing. They are available in various sizes, configurations, and materials to meet specific application requirements.
